      Yes, it will be a double bill from 10-11am - should have made that a bit clearer, apologies.

      No need to apologise at all, James. The double bill scheduling was reported in my earlier post as well as in the Knightmare.com article, so you're not remotely at fault.

      When Knightmare returned to Challenge in 2013, Freesat customers were unable to watch it. The pendulum has now swung the other way, with both Challenge and Challenge+1 on Freesat while Freeview only has Challenge.

                                Just a heads up that Series 4 of Knightmare comes to Challenge this coming Sunday (December 20th) with Episodes 1 & 2 being shown from 10am onwards.

                                However, thanks to Challenge deciding to cease with their "normal schedule" between December 21st and January 3rd, Series 4 Episodes 3 & 4 will frustratingly not be shown until January 10th - as Challenge have stated that they will be playing some of their favourite shows instead over the Christmas period. Annoying in my point of view yes, but hey go figure....

                                All of the above information can be presently found on Challenge TV's Facebook page.
